Heads-up for the sync: the quarterly color-contrast audit on Lanternbay flagged 14 components that fall below our AA threshold, mostly in the muted-gray button variants and the new Driftline charts. None are blockers, but the toast notifications are genuinely hard to read, so let's prioritize those. Tovah already patched three of the worst offenders and the rest are triaged by severity. If you own any of the flagged components, please claim a ticket this week. The full audit results and remediation checklist live on the internal page.

operations page: https://jenkins.torvadyn.local/build/deploy/display/pages/611247f0a622ae80

The user module has been split out of the Corelith monolith into the standalone Uservane service. Support tooling must now call Uservane directly for profile lookups; the legacy monolith endpoints return 410. Request formats are unchanged except for the base path. All calls require gateway authentication. For the shared support tooling environment, configure requests with the key below.

API key for yagag-fawif: zpat4_Gful

Handover note — Cachebay stale-cache postmortem

New folks: the October incident where stale pricing pages served for six hours is fully written up in the postmortem doc. Root cause was a missed invalidation hook on bulk imports. Action items 1–3 are done; item 4 (monitoring for cache age) is open. The engineer owning that remaining item is below.

signatory, yahog-badug: Quenix Ulaael